Ɗaɗanararar Google Maps Reference

Map() 构造函数

创建谷歌地图:

var map = new google.maps.Map(mapCanvas, mapOptions);

定义和用法

Map() 构造函数在指定的 HTML 元素(通常是 <div> 元素)内创建一个新地图。

语法

new google.maps.Map(HTMLElement,MapOptions)

参数值

parameters Rarrabawa
HTMLElement 规定将地图放置在哪个 HTML 元素中。
MapOptions 保存地图初始化变量/选项的 MapOptions 对象。

Map() 的方法

方法 返回值 Rarrabawa
fitBounds(LatLngBounds) None 设置视口以包含给定的边界。
getBounds() LatLng,LatLng 返回当前视口的西南纬度/经度和东北纬度/经度。
getCenter() LatLng 返回地图中心的纬度/经度。
getDiv() Node 返回包含地图的 DOM 对象。
getHeading() number

返回航空图像的罗盘航向。

za a kama sauri don sauri SATELLITE da HYBRID.

getMapTypeId()
  • HYBRID
  • ROADMAP
  • SATELLITE
  • TERRAIN
返回当前地图类型。
getProjection() Projection 返回当前投影。
getStreetView() StreetViewPanorama 返回绑定到地图的默认 StreetViewPanorama。
getTilt() number

返回航空图像的入射角(以度为单位)。

za a kama sauri don sauri SATELLITE da HYBRID.

getZoom() number 返回地图的当前缩放级别。
panBy(xnumber,ynumber) None 以给定距离更改地图中心(以像素为单位)。
panTo(LatLng) None 将地图中心更改为给定的 LatLng。
panToBounds(LatLngBounds) None 将地图平移包含给定 LatLngBounds 所需的最小量。
setCenter(LatLng) None 设置地图中心的纬度/经度。
setHeading(number) None

设置航拍图像的罗盘航向。

以从基本方向北测量的度数为单位。

setMapTypeId(MapTypeId) None 设置要显示的地图类型。
setOptions(MapOptions) None
setStreetView(StreetViewPanorama) None a tsara StreetViewPanorama kan sauri.
setTilt(number) None

a seta kama yadda sauri na sauri na sauri kan sauri (da degrees).

za a kama sauri don sauri SATELLITE da HYBRID.

setZoom(number) None a seta sauri kan sauri kan sauri.

attributes kan Map()

attributes type Rarrabawa
controls Array.<MVCArray.<Node>> controls zama suna kama sauri kan sauri.
mapTypes MapTypeRegistry register tafafin sauri don MapType Registry.
overlayMapTypes MVCArray.<MapType> tafafin wanda za a kaiyance kan sauri.

events kan Map()

Event parameters Rarrabawa
bounds_changed None ya kaiyance a lokacin wanda kuma yadda a hukuma ya canza.
center_changed None ya kaiyance a lokacin wanda kuma yadda a hukuma ya canza.
click MouseEvent 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
dblclick MouseEvent 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
drag None 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
dragend None 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
dragstart None 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
heading_changed None ya kaiyance a lokacin wanda kuma yadda a hukuma ya canza.
idle None 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
maptypeid_changed None ya kaiyance a lokacin wanda kuma yadda a hukuma ya canza.
mousemove MouseEvent 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
mouseout MouseEvent 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
mouseover MouseEvent 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
projection_changed None ya kaiyance a lokacin wanda kuma yadda a hukuma ya canza.
resize None ya kaiyance a lokacin wanda kuma yadda a hukuma ya canza.
rightclick MouseEvent ya kaiyance a lokacin wanda kuma yadda a hukuma ya kaiyance.
tilesloaded None ya kaiyance a lokacin wanda kuma yadda yankin ya kaiyance.
tilt_changed None ya kaiyance a lokacin wanda kuma yadda a hukuma ya canza.
zoom_changed None ya kaiyance a lokacin wanda kuma yadda a hukuma ya canza.

tafafin yankin

Kirkira / wanda / abin da ke cikin fariwa da kuma yonpowa. Rarrabawa
Marker a tsara tsaiki.(kama yake kaiyance ya kaiyance wajen sauri)
MarkerOptions ya kuma kula da sauri don tasirin tsaiki.
MarkerImage tafafin ya nufin tasirin ikonin tsaiki ko tasirin rarrabu.
MarkerShape tafafin kananin wanda ya yiyi a hukuma kiyimace kamar yadda a hukuma (kini da sauri) da sauri.
Animation Tsa fariwa da za a iya yin shirya (sai ko kaiwai).
InfoWindow Dabbobi fariwa (tso).
InfoWindowOptions Farin kan yin fariwa (tso).
Polyline Dabbobi fariwa (da ke cikin hanyoyin da kaiyaki).
PolylineOptions Farin kan yin fariwa (tso).
Polygon Dabbobi fariwa (da ke cikin hanyoyin da kaiyaki).
PolygonOptions Farin kan yin fariwa (tso).
Rectangle Dabbobi fariwa (da ke cikin kudu da kaiyaki).
RectangleOptions Farin kan yin fariwa (tso).
Circle Dabbobi fariwa (da ke cikin tsa da rarraba da kuma wanda kaiyaki).
CircleOptions Farin kan yin fariwa (tso).
GroundOverlay
GroundOverlayOptions
OverlayView
MapPanes
MapCanvasProjection

Event

Kirkira / wanda / abin da ke cikin fariwa da kuma yonpowa. Rarrabawa
MapsEventListener

Wannan na ba da shirin, kuma ba da kanta na kirkira.

Wannan na daga addListener() ko addDomListener() kuma a yiwa removeListener() a tsakiyar.

event Hakin / yanki / kai kiyar da kiyar daga tafiyar.
MouseEvent Daga dabbobi na fariwa da kuma yonpowa daga dabbobi na fariwa da yonpowa daga dabbobi na fariwa.

Kwali

Kwali / wanda / abin da ke cikin fariwa da kuma yonpowa. Rarrabawa
MapTypeControlOptions Gudanarwa tsa farin yonpowa da za a saba fariwa (tso da kaiyaki).
MapTypeControlStyle Tsa farin yonpowa da a yon fariwa da za a saba fariwa (gugumawa ko kaiwai).
OverviewMapControlOptions Farin kan farin yin fariwa tsa fariwa da yonpowa (kaiyaki ko kaiwai).
PanControlOptions Farin kan farin yin fariwa tsa yonpowa (tso).
RotateControlOptions Farin kan farin yin fariwa tsa yonpowa (tso).
ScaleControlOptions Farin kan farin yin fariwa tsa yonpowa (tso da kaiyaki).
ScaleControlStyle Tsa farin yonpowa da a yon fariwa da za a saba fariwa.
StreetViewControlOptions Farin kan farin yin fariwa pegman (tso).
ZoomControlOptions Farin kan farin yin fariwa tsa yonpowa (tso da kaiyaki).
ZoomControlStyle Specify which zoom control (large or small) to display.
ControlPosition Specify the position of the control on the map.